Cost of Landscape Edging in Kenosha
In Kenosha, Wisconsin, the cost of landscape edging can vary based on materials and project size. For a typical paver patio, expect professional installation to run between $10 and $40 per square foot, depending on the edging and materials chosen. To get the most accurate estimate for your cost of landscape edging project in Kenosha, compare quotes from multiple local contractors.

FAQ
What is the average cost of landscape edging for a paver patio in Kenosha, Wisconsin?
In Kenosha, the cost of landscape edging for a paver patio typically falls within the range of $10 to $40 per square foot, depending on the materials and complexity of the design.
How much does it cost to install landscape edging around a 20x20 patio in Kenosha?
For a 20x20 patio in Kenosha, landscape edging installation might add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total project cost, but the exact amount depends on the edging type and labor rates.
Is it cheaper to use concrete or pavers for my landscape edging in Kenosha?
Using concrete edging is often cheaper initially than pavers, but pavers offer more design flexibility and may increase home value. In Kenosha, costs depend on local material and labor prices.
Does adding landscape edging increase the value of my home in Kenosha?
Yes, professionally installed landscape edging can enhance curb appeal and potentially increase your home's value, especially when paired with a well-designed patio or garden in Kenosha.
